
This is a simple brownie cake recipe that has one of the best dessert in itself, chocolate. And it has two types of chocolate, dark and white. I think you can't go wrong with chocolate!

step 1: - beat the eggs together with sugar until foamy;
step 2: - mix the flour with baking powder and cocoa;
step 3: - mix the foamy eggs with the flour mix;
step 4: - put the mix into a baking tray and bake at 150 degrees Celsius. Test with a wheat straw;
step 5: - White chocolate cream: melt the white chocolate, mix it with butter, coconut butter and almonds. Let it cool in the Freezer once done for 30 min;
step 6: - dark cream: melt the dark chocolate together with butter. Let it cool once done;
step 7: - put the white chocolate cream on top of dough, then the dark chocolate cream.
